Conclusion & Ratings

Red Orchestra is overall a very well made game. It may not be for everyone and at times I became very frustrated with it. If realism or just great infantry combat is your thing, then this is the right game for you. The sub $25 price does not hurt either. It will entertain any die-hard FPS player for at enough time to be worth picking up. Last two weekends I checked, there were about 500 servers online, but only 30 without bots and full of people. The ones I did play on seemed to be a more mature crowd, at least with voice com being useful instead of a chance to spam high pitched screams. There are a few competitive leagues out there and it will be interesting what this game can do in that environment.

Maps: A+
Graphics: B-
Controls: C-
Infantry Combat: A
Vehicle Combat: C
Sound: A
